This 8-hour workshop is designed to be a flexible and immersive experience. The timing is to be discussed, allowing you to choose a part of the day that suits your schedule—early mornings when the city wakes up or late afternoons with softer light and fewer crowds. The guided street tour begins with a briefing on how to best utilize your phone’s camera settings, composition techniques, and lighting considerations, focused on getting visually compelling shots without heavy gear.

What is included in the tour?
The tour includes a street walk with instruction focused on creating spectacular images with your mobile phone, along with hotel pickup for convenience.
Are meals or transportation included?
No, lunch and air-conditioned vehicle are not included, so plan to bring snacks or a packed lunch if needed.
What is the duration of the workshop?
The experience lasts approximately 8 hours, with the exact timing flexible based on your preference.
Is this a group or private tour?
It’s a private tour, meaning only your group will participate, allowing for personalized guidance and more flexibility.
Who will be guiding me?
You’ll be guided by Manoj, who is a professional photographer fixer and guide with deep local knowledge and a passion for teaching.
What should I bring?
Just your smartphone! It’s recommended to have your phone charged and ready, along with comfortable walking shoes.
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, free cancellation is available up to 24 hours before the scheduled time, allowing you to plan with confidence.
Is this suitable for all skill levels?
Yes, most travelers can participate, and the guide adapts the instruction to your experience level, whether beginner or more advanced.
